Abstract
An electromagnetically-controlled flat knitting machine has a supervising system for checking the functional readiness of a setting magnet of the machine. The supervising system comprises a microprocessor with a detecting and signalling device, and a detector for measuring closed and open circuits. Such measurements are collected periodically from the microprocessor through an intermediate unit and are signalled on the signalling device. The individual setting magnets can be checked for functional readiness both in the case of a stationary as well as a running machine without these having to be specially actuated (i.e. energized) for this purpose. To this end, a direct voltage of an intensity less than the response voltage of the winding thereof is applied to the setting magnet concerned. A measuring resistance is arranged in a conductor to the setting magnet energized by the auxiliary direct voltage, and the aforesaid intermediate unit is connected to an analogue to digital converter whose input is connected to the measuring resistance.
